here's what people can look for a wig to not look bad:
-not super shiny
-don't cut the bangs to bluntly where it's all uneven
-make sure the hair frames the face like your real hair (no one would walk around with a long bang pinned to the side)
-make sure real hair is concealed perfectly and evenly under the wig.
